Dixie State University representatives are adding more scholarships to increase spring enrollment and offer opportunities to students who attend in the spring. The three new scholarships added this spring are the Early Graduates from High School Scholarship, the Spring Back Scholarship, and the Fresh Start Scholarship. The decision makers for Dixie State University’s new mascot and identity are continuing the process after a survey’s options were narrowed down to the the Sun Warriors, the Trailblazers and the Raptors. The communication degree and department at Dixie State University is changing due to growth of the department. The communication degree will be split into two degrees with a media studies degree and a communication studies degree and will be implemented in January. Dixie State University’s honors program was awarded a $500,000 grant to help the experience of honors students on campus. Despite recent years of Dixie State University’s growth in students, enrollment numbers this year are down. Total headcount of students is down 67, a total of 0.78 percent from last year, according to a press release sent out by the public relations office.
